
I remember being sent home from work on Thursday January 8 and then staying at home until Monday the 19th. I remember Joanne (the chief) phoning more than once and saying - no we are not going back to work yet. When we went back to Hull, there were no street lights on.
I remember walking home in my neighbourhood and seeing power lines down and lots of ice on trees. I never lost power myself so I had a nice time off with paid leave.
There was no riding at first because it was too icy for the horses to walk up to the arena. Then they did not get out to run around and their grain rations were cut so they would not get too lively. The fellow who was quite handy around the barn had his own issues at home to deal with in the country.
My mom was without power for quite a long time and used her fireplace and her large pile of firewood.
